Richard Eugene “Dick” Faith, 68, died at 5 a.m. Sunday.

Born Feb. 10, 1947, in Washington, he was the son of Alvin R. and Ida Mae “Tootie” (Barnes) Faith.

A 1965 Washington High School graduate, he was a union carpenter. He loved playing guitar and singing. He was very into music and played in several local bands over the years.

He is survived by his companion, Sandra Shauntee of Evansville; children Bryan Faith (Heather) of Washington, Jamie Like (Anita Frazer) of Henderson, Kentucky, Lisa Jones of Indianapolis, Lori Rabon (Gee) of Sumter, South Carolina, and Shelley Faith of Evansville; many grandchildren; one great-grandchild; and one brother, Steve Faith (Janet).

He is preceded in death by his parents; an infant daughter, Deborah Faith; and two brothers, Ronald Darrell “Bub” Faith and infant Kenneth Dean Faith.

There will be no funeral services. Private burial will be in Sugarland Memory Gardens at a later date.
